INSTRUCTIONS: Explore an underworld.

There isn't a lot of underworld in Florida. So unless we were going to do this task in scuba gear, our options were limited. So the underworld here described and discussed is that of the water tunnels below Orlando's Dickson Azalea Park.

Actually, the scuba gear idea's pretty cool. We should do that. But anyway, this is true. We don't even have basements in Florida, because of the aquifer.

The journey was undertaken by Sardonicus Tweed (whose comments are shown in green), Alice Morgenstern (comments in black), Mr. D----, and Ms. S----. Together we descended to the opening of the water tunnel. We straddled the ankle-deep water and did a ridiculous bent-over half waddle into the dark.

The first feature of interest we came upon was a more open area where some rusted rebar made a ladder up to a manhole above. At that point we'd left the park and were underneath the surrounding residential streets.
We titled it "The Oubliette", because we're giant nerds who have seen Labyrinth too many times. I climbed up the ladder to see where we were, but soon came to the realization that manhole covers are HEAVY.
